Can I appear for UGC(NET) after doing M.Ed with 56%


I did M.ED. with 56% corresponding from Jammu university. presently i am primary teacher in govt. school in Punjab.Can, I am appearing in UGC(net) & enter in govt. education college as lecturer ?

With an M.Ed degree, you can only apply for PGT posts in government schools. On the other hand, a post graduate degree in any specific subject of your choice is necessary to attend UGC NET exam. Also, 55% marks in PG is needed for the same. On qualifying this exam, your score in NET exam will be taken as a basis for lecturer job in colleges. So, it will be better for you to take up a PG degree and then attend UGC exam for lecturer post in colleges.
